Ministers open new €14.1 million School of Education at Maynooth University
The outstanding contribution of Maynooth University to the education system and teaching profession in Ireland was underlined at today’s official opening of its €14.1 million School of Education by two of its proud alumni - Minister for Education and Skills Joe McHugh, TD, and Minister of State for Higher Education Mary Mitchell O’Connor, TD.

Dr. Danielle Sofer to speak at UCD
Dr. Danielle Sofer will deliver the lecture 'Code-Switching in Electronic Music' in the Invited Speakers Seminar Series of the School of Music at University College Dublin. The lecture will take place on Wednesday, February 20, 2019, at 3pm.
